在数据处理的实际工作中,我们常常会遇到一个令人困扰的情况:表格里充斥着大量看似重复却又并非完全一致的信息。这些信息可能因为多了一个空格、一个标点,或者大小写的细微差别,而逃过了常规去重工具的识别。这时,仅仅依靠简单的“删除重复项”功能就显得力不从心了。所谓“高度去重”,正是为了解决这一深层需求而提出的概念。它指的是一套超越基础比对的方法体系,旨在从复杂、杂乱的数据中,精准识别并剔除那些本质重复但形式存在差异的记录,从而提炼出真正唯一、干净的数据集合。
核心目标与价值 高度去重的核心目标,是实现数据纯净度的质的飞跃。它不仅仅满足于删除一模一样的行,更致力于发现那些“意同形不同”的数据。例如,“北京分公司”与“北京 分公司”(中间多一空格),在人眼看来是同一实体,但对软件而言却是两个独立项。实现高度去重,能够极大提升后续数据分析、报表统计的准确性与可靠性,是数据清洗中至关重要的一环。 方法概览与思路 实现高度去重并没有一个万能按钮,它更像是一个需要组合策略的思维过程。常见思路包括数据预处理、使用进阶公式以及借助透视表等工具。预处理是关键第一步,例如统一文本格式、消除多余空格和标点。随后,可以运用函数组合创建“辅助比对列”,将原本杂乱的信息标准化,再对此列进行去重。另一种高效思路是利用数据透视表的汇总功能,间接筛选出唯一项。这些方法都要求操作者对数据有更深的理解和更灵活的操控能力。 适用场景与挑战 高度去重技术尤其适用于客户名单整理、调查问卷结果清洗、多源数据合并等场景。在这些场景中,数据往往来源于不同渠道或个人录入,格式极不统一。其面临的主要挑战在于如何平衡去重的“精度”与“广度”:过于严格可能误删有效数据,过于宽松则去重不彻底。因此,在实际操作前,明确重复的定义和容忍度,是成功实施高度去重的前提。掌握这项技能,能让你从被数据困扰的困境中解脱出来,真正成为驾驭数据的主人。在日常办公与数据分析领域,表格软件是我们不可或缺的得力助手。然而,当面对一份庞杂的数据清单时,最令人头疼的问题之一便是重复数据。这些重复项不仅使表格显得臃肿,更会严重影响求和、计数、匹配等后续操作的准确性。基础的去重功能可以解决表面一致的问题,但对于那些存在细微差异的“隐性”重复项却无能为力。本文将系统性地阐述“高度去重”这一进阶数据清洗技术,通过分类解析多种实用方法,助您彻底净化数据源,提升工作效率。
理解高度去重的本质 要掌握高度去重,首先需深刻理解其与基础去别的本质区别。基础去重依赖于单元格内容的精确匹配,如同比较两枚指纹,必须纹路完全一致才能判定为相同。而高度去重则更接近于人类的模糊判断,它需要识别“北京市”和“北京”可能指向同一地点,“张 三”(含空格)和“张三”实为一人。因此,高度去重是一个智能化的清洗过程,其核心在于通过一系列转换与规则,将非标准化的数据映射到统一的标准形式上,再对此标准形式进行唯一性判断。 方法一:数据标准化预处理 这是所有高度去重操作的基石,旨在从源头减少差异。您可以利用表格内的文本函数群来完成这一步。例如,使用修剪函数可以移除文本首尾的所有空格;使用替换函数可以批量清除文本中不必要的空格、横线或特定标点;使用大小写转换函数可以将所有英文字母统一为小写或大写。对于包含数字与单位的混合文本,如“5kg”和“5 kg”,同样可以通过查找替换功能,规范化数字与单位之间的间隔。这一步虽然琐碎,但能解决大部分因格式问题导致的伪重复,为后续精准去重铺平道路。 方法二:构建辅助比对列进行去重 当预处理后数据仍存在复杂差异时,构建辅助列是极为有效的策略。其原理是创建一个新的列,该列的值由原始数据通过公式计算得出,代表了数据的“标准化指纹”。例如,对于地址信息,您可以组合使用多个文本提取函数,只抓取省市关键词而忽略详细街道门牌号。对于人名,可以提取姓氏与名的首字母进行组合。创建好辅助列后,您只需对此辅助列应用软件自带的“删除重复项”功能,即可基于您自定义的规则完成高度去重。这种方法灵活性极高,可以应对各种复杂的业务逻辑。 方法三:利用高级筛选与条件格式进行可视化排查 对于一些无法用简单规则概括,或需要人工介入判断的模糊重复,高级筛选和条件格式是绝佳的辅助工具。您可以使用高级筛选功能,将“唯一记录”复制到其他位置,从而在不删除原数据的情况下观察筛选结果。更直观的方法是结合条件格式:您可以设置规则,让所有与活动单元格相似(例如,前几个字符相同)的单元格高亮显示。通过滚动浏览表格,您可以快速定位到那些疑似重复的记录组,并凭借业务知识进行手动判断与清理。这种方法虽然效率不如全自动处理,但能确保在复杂情况下去重的准确性。 方法四:借助数据透视表间接实现唯一值提取 数据透视表并非专门为去重设计,但其强大的数据汇总特性使其成为提取唯一值的利器。操作方法是将需要去重的字段拖入“行”区域。透视表会自动将该字段的所有唯一值列出作为行标签,并忽略重复项。之后,您可以选中这些行标签,复制并粘贴为值到新的工作区域,从而快速得到一份去重后的清单。这种方法特别适合处理单列数据的去重,且操作极为快捷,几乎不需要编写任何公式。 实践策略与注意事项 在实际操作中,建议采取“先预处理,后策略选择”的流程。首先对数据进行全面的标准化清洗,然后根据数据量、复杂度和对结果的精度要求,选择合适的去重方法。对于大型数据集,公式结合辅助列的方法可能计算缓慢,可考虑先使用透视表法快速提取候选唯一值。一个至关重要的原则是:在进行任何不可逆的删除操作前,务必对原始数据备份。您可以将原数据复制到一个新的工作表,所有去重操作均在副本上进行。此外,去重规则的制定需要结合具体的业务场景,例如在清理产品清单时,“红色大号”和“大号红色”是否算作重复,必须事先明确,这往往需要与数据来源部门或使用部门进行沟通确认。 总结与展望 总而言之,高度去重是一项融合了技术操作与业务理解的数据处理艺术。它没有一成不变的固定套路,而是要求使用者根据数据的具体情况,灵活搭配使用标准化工具、函数公式、筛选功能以及透视表等多种手段。掌握这项技能,意味着您能够从混乱的数据泥潭中提炼出清晰、准确的信息金矿,为决策提供坚实可靠的基础。随着对软件功能的深入探索,您会发现处理数据不再是枯燥的重复劳动,而是一次次富有成就感的解决问题的旅程。
298人看过